What is your typical process for working with a new customer?

unfold fold
1. Initial Consultation: We discuss your needs and concerns, either over the phone or in person. 2. Site Inspection: A representative visits your property to assess the situation and identify any issues. 3. Free Estimate: After the inspection, we provide a detailed estimate outlining the recommended solutions and costs. 4. Review and Adjust: We discuss the estimate with you, making any necessary adjustments based on your feedback. 5. Schedule Work: Once you’re ready to proceed, we schedule the work at a convenient time for you. 6. Completion and Follow-Up: After the work is done, we ensure you’re satisfied and provide any necessary maintenance tips.

What types of customers have you worked with?

unfold fold
1. Homeowners: Individuals looking to protect their homes from water damage or mold, especially in areas with high groundwater levels or heavy rainfall. 2. Real Estate Agents: Agents seeking solutions for properties with existing moisture issues to improve marketability. 3. Landlords and Property Managers: Those managing rental properties may need waterproofing solutions to maintain their investments and ensure tenant satisfaction. 4. Builders and Contractors: Professionals involved in new construction who want to incorporate waterproofing measures in their projects. 5. Commercial Property Owners: Businesses that need to protect their basements or lower levels from water damage. 6. Historical Building Owners: Owners of older structures looking to preserve their properties while addressing modern waterproofing needs.
